Sally Abed, Noah Efron and Tel Aviv Review host Gilad Halpern discuss three topics of incomparable importance and end with an anecdote about something in Israel that made them smile this week. Listen to the Extra-Special, Special Extra Segment on Patreon   —Noodge— Should the government tax us into acting right? —Pedagogies of Prejudice & Prejudices of Pedagogy— Can you teach co-existence? Decency? Some social scientists say “no.” —By the Grace of Heaven— A movie about ultra-Orthodox Bnei Brak during the pandemic upends everything we thought we knew. But is it the whole picture? —What’s the Point of All Our Yammering About Israel in English?— For our most unreasonably generous Patreon supporters, in our extra-special, special extra discussion, Sally, Gilad and Noah (each hosts of labor-of-love, English-language podcasts about Israeli politics and culture) talk about why we bother, which is to say, what we hope to accomplish by yammering into microphones in English about Israel. What’s the point? All that and the jazz genius of Faraj Suleiman!
